The Signal: Contrarian Giants Deploy $8M Across Beaten Sectors While Markets Chase Safety

When Eric Sprott—the $1 billion precious metals oracle—stakes $3.78 million into Hycroft Mining at $37.84 per share, he's not chasing momentum. He's buying at apparent peak prices because his board-level visibility into heap leach recovery rates, permitting wins, and off-take contracts reveals what analysts miss: the sulfide expansion breakthrough that transforms margin profiles before Q1 reports hit.

Sprott's massive accumulation of 100,000 shares comes as gold touches all-time highs and consensus screams "overvalued." But veteran miners know the secret: when production costs drop 30% through process improvements only insiders see, $37 becomes cheap at $70 realized prices. His first major buy in six months signals the floor in a cycle analysts think peaked.

The Coordination Signal: Finance Chiefs See Credit Quality Bottom

Three banking executives deployed nearly $1.5 million across regional institutions while media obsesses over deposit flight fears. Washington Trust's Chief Commercial Banking Officer James Brown stakes $998K—his largest purchase in five years—because his daily visibility into commercial loan pipelines, delinquency rates, and borrower demand reveals the credit normalization Wall Street won't see until Q2 earnings.

When senior bankers bet big on their own institutions, they're seeing loan loss provisions peaking, net interest margins stabilizing, and commercial demand returning. Brown's timing coincides with similar director purchases at Peoples Financial and Investar—a pattern suggesting regional banking's bottom while markets price continued deterioration.

The Biotech Desperation Play: Board-Level Bets on Four-Cent Breakthrough

The most telling signal comes from Hepion Pharmaceuticals, where three board members—including Interim CEO Gary Stetz—each purchased exactly 1.25 million shares at four cents. This isn't portfolio management; it's coordinated conviction from executives with direct pipeline visibility staking $150,000 combined on binary outcomes.

When biotech boards buy millions of shares at penny levels, they're positioning for FDA breakthrough therapy designations, partnership announcements, or Phase II readouts that transform four-cent disasters into $4 recoveries overnight. Their identical purchase sizes suggest coordinated timing around catalyst visibility retail investors can't access.

The Hidden Alpha: KKR Real Estate Executives See Workout Wins

KKR Real Estate Finance Trust CEO Matthew Salem and President Patrick Mattson deployed $603,000 combined at $6 per share—buying their REIT at 40% discounts while media declares commercial real estate dead. Their executive positions provide direct visibility into loan workout negotiations, property valuations, and refinancing pipelines that reveal distressed assets hitting bottom.

REIT executives rarely buy during sector crashes unless their internal data shows loan loss reserves peaking and yield improvements accelerating. Their purchases signal the commercial real estate workout cycle entering recovery phase while public markets price continued deterioration.
